Hollandse Nieuwe Haring
A classic Dutch snack featuring tender, lightly brined herring served with finely chopped raw onion and pickles. This simple, no-cook recipe highlights the delicate flavor of the fish and is traditionally enjoyed by holding the herring by its tail.

Előkészítés
Hozzávalók
- 2 dbsoused herring fillet, also known as matjes herring
- 50 gwhite onion, finely chopped
- 50 ggherkin, finely chopped
- 2 dbsoft white bun, sliced(opcionális)

Elkészítés
Lépésről lépésre
- 1
Finely chop the white onion and gherkins, then set them aside.

A szakács megjegyzése: For a milder flavor, you can briefly rinse the chopped onion under cold water and pat it dry.
- 2
Gently pat the soused herring fillets dry with a paper towel to remove any excess brine.

- 3
Arrange the herring fillets on a serving plate.

- 4
Generously sprinkle the chopped onion and gherkins over and around the herring.

- 5
Serve immediately. Enjoy the herring on its own, or place it inside a sliced soft white bun for a classic 'broodje haring'.

A szakács megjegyzése: The traditional way to eat the herring on its own is to hold it by the tail, tilt your head back, and take a bite.
Őrizd meg frissen
This dish is best enjoyed fresh; store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ator.
This dish is served cold and should not be reheated.
